Nice hotel right in the heart of Saarbrücken. Short walk to the station and right in the city center. The breakfast buffet area is cozy and the ladies running it exceptionally friendly! I loved their home made woodruff jam. When I asked whether I could buy a jar to take home, they gave me one for free! Definitively have a taste!

5 Hunter Keiser - 3 years ago

Really nice hotel for the price. The rooms are a little small but it's a great price for being right in the middle of downtown Saarbrücken and you can walk to just about anywhere in town. They have an agreement with the q park Beethoven to get you free parking if you stay here as well.
